Leon Taylor.
Chalk Cliff Shadows, I am an amateur natural light and landscape photographer based in the Kent area of South East England. I have only been taking photography seriously since late 2000 after I found an old Practika SLR in my brother's loft. I have recently given up my darkroom to concentrate on digital image realization and output although I am keen to limit the computer to the emulation of traditional darkroom skills using digital methods. For this shot I used a Bronica SQb, fitted with a Zenzanon 40mm S and yellow filter, and Ilford Delta 100 (ei 80). Developed in Perceptol 1:3. Double scan method - first scanned for background highlights (losing cliff shadow details), second scanned giving priority to foreground shadows. Two images merged as layers then blacked out shadows carefully erased with soft brush tool. Minor tonal tweaking and sharpening to finish. |
